Logik L60SPLX10 Instruction Manual

To install the Logik L60SPLX10 Splashback, ensure the wall surface is clean and dry. Use appropriate wall fixings and screws suitable for your wall type. Align the splashback and mark the fixing points before drilling. Secure it firmly but gently to avoid damage.
